Anna Zaires' Dark Prince's Captive is a thrilling foray into a world where the boundaries of reality and fantasy blur, offering readers a captivating blend of romance, adventure, and the supernatural. The book opens with a gripping premise: the protagonist, on the brink of death in a hospital, is suddenly thrust into an alien jungle filled with oversized insects and menacing lizard-like creatures. This unexpected twist immediately hooks the reader, setting the stage for a story that is as unpredictable as it is engaging.
The protagonist's journey from a hospital bed to a strange, perilous world is a testament to Zaires' ability to craft a narrative that is both imaginative and immersive. The transition from the familiar to the fantastical is handled with finesse, drawing readers into a vividly described setting that is both terrifying and intriguing. The jungle, with its oversized bugs and demon-like inhabitants, serves as a perfect backdrop for the unfolding drama, adding a layer of tension and urgency to the narrative.
Central to the story is the relationship between the protagonist and the titular Dark Prince. This dynamic is the heart of the novel, and Zaires does an excellent job of developing it with depth and nuance. The prince, with his dark allure and formidable powers, is a compelling character who embodies the archetype of the brooding, mysterious hero. His initial introduction—saving the protagonist from certain doom—sets the tone for their relationship, which is marked by a blend of danger, attraction, and destiny.
The concept of "fated mates" is a familiar trope in paranormal romance, but Zaires infuses it with fresh energy by exploring the complexities and challenges that come with such a bond. The protagonist's initial reluctance and skepticism add a layer of realism to the story, making her journey towards acceptance and love all the more satisfying. This gradual development of their relationship is one of the book's strengths, as it allows for genuine emotional growth and connection between the characters.
